Xbox Series X Showcased Again During AMD's CES 2020 Presentation

UPDATE:ÂIt turns out the Xbox Series X model AMD used during their presentation was not real. AMD provided the following statement toCharlieINTEL: “The Xbox Series X imagery used during the AMD CES press conference was not sourced from Microsoft and does not accurately represent the design or features of the upcoming console. They were taken from TurboSquid.com.” This is a pretty big mistake for AMD, especially when you consider how console manufacturers like to maintain control over the marketing of their platforms....
